Re: Consolidating a rule consolidation
I still can't tell what you are trying to accomplish but the first thing that jumps out at me is the fact you left off the N: before the rule statement. This means that your rule is going to apply to all nodes, not just leaf level nodes. What this effectively does is cancel out consolidations because the rule is calculating the consolidation, not the natural consolidation in the dimension. Is this the behavior you want? Once you've decided the rule is going to apply to all nodes then ALL consolidations in the cube are cancelled for the area of the cube defined in the rule.

Re: Consolidating a rule consolidation
A consolidation will be the sum of its lowest level children unless otherwise stated by a rule.
In your case "All die groups" has no rule associated to it, so instead of adding up the sum of "Die_Group_A" etc it will add up the N-Level elements below it.
So assuming your rule is working as you desire for the "Die_Group..." C-Level elements you will also need to write a rule for:
['All Die Groups']=C:
Also worth mentioning (just a personal preference) that instead of using the subst to find out which elements you wish to calc I would set up an attribute as a marker and only calculate on elements where the attribute is "ticked".
